F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2024 in Review

1,627 of the 6,964 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Ford (F) for Q3 2024, worth a combined $22.7B — down 18% from $27.7B a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 138 funds closed out of F and 137 opened new positions — a net loss of 1 holder — while 686 trimmed existing stakes and 604 added.

The largest buyer was Millennium Management, adding an estimated $103M. The largest seller was Fisher Asset Management, cutting an estimated $765M.
